How to prepare for a job interview at Omega Resource Group

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your technical knowledge related to industrial and commercial electrical systems. Be ready to discuss specific projects you've worked on, the challenges you faced, and how you overcame them. This shows you're not just a textbook electrician but someone who can apply their skills in real-world situations.

Show Your Proactivity

Since the role requires a proactive approach, think of examples where you've taken the initiative in past jobs. Whether it was improving safety protocols or streamlining processes, be prepared to share these stories. It demonstrates that you’re not just waiting for tasks but actively seeking ways to enhance operations.

Understand the Company Culture

Research the company’s values and culture before the interview. Knowing what they stand for will help you tailor your answers to align with their expectations. If they value teamwork, for instance, be ready to discuss how you’ve successfully collaborated with others in previous roles.

Prepare Questions

Interviews are a two-way street, so prepare thoughtful questions to ask your interviewer. Inquire about the team dynamics, ongoing projects, or future developments within the company.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
